Wildflowers Pediatric Therapy is a speech therapist in Bayshore Gardens, FL. Serving Manatee County, the practice provides neurodiversity-affirming, child-led services specializing in speech, language, and feeding therapy. Their expertise includes treating articulation, phonology, apraxia, and gestalt language processing, as well as providing high-tech augmentative and alternative communication (AAC) for non-speaking children. The practice also offers sensory-informed feeding interventions for infants and children struggling with age-appropriate diets.
The practice is led by owner and Speech-Language Pathologist Erin West, M.S., CCC-SLP, a graduate of the University of South Florida. Her therapeutic approach focuses on a child's strengths and utilizes play-based methods to foster communication through connection. The clinic utilizes specialized training in the AEIOU, Beckman Oral Motor, and SOFFI feeding approaches. Beyond direct clinical sessions, the practice offers virtual 1:1 parent coaching to assist caregivers with behavioral concerns, mealtime challenges, and navigating specialist referrals.
